77问答网
所有问题
matlab初学者,想问一下图片中的A=ones(2,3);A(:)=1:6怎么得出那个结果的,分别代表什么意思?谢了
如题所述
举报该问题
推荐答案 2019-05-17
ones(2,3)是表示建立一个列为2行为3的数值全为1的矩阵,并赋给A,即第一句执行结果为:
A=
1 1 1
1 1 1
A(:)=1:6是将A的值按列的顺序分别赋值1,2,3,4,5,6。
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://77.wendadaohang.com/zd/8NY338NpvN88W33WWW.html
其他回答
第1个回答 2017-03-04
matlab中关于数组的保存是按列存储的,也就是说从内存中读取这个数组,是先读第一列再第二列,以此类推,赋值也同样就是按列赋值了。
本回答被提问者和网友采纳
相似回答
matlab中
指令
ones(2,3)的结果
?
答:
会输出
2
×3,即2行3列的全1矩阵,如图所示:
MATLAB中
如何生成所有元素均为1的矩阵?
答:
2、在
matlab的
命令窗口输入
:ones(2,
4) ,表示生成2行4列且所有元素均为1的矩阵
,结果下图
所示:3、为了演示ones()函数的第三种使用方式,在命令窗口输入下面两行代码
:A =
[
1
2;3
4]ones(size(A))表示生成一个结构和A一样,但是所有元素均为1的矩阵,输出结果如下图所示:...
matlab中ones
是什么意思
答:
B
=ones(
d1,d
2,
d3……):生成d1×d2×d3×……全1阵或数组。B=ones([d1 d2 d3……]):生成d1×d2×d3×……全1阵或数组。B=ones(size(A
)):
生成与矩阵A相同大小的全1阵。
matlab怎么
生成列向量
答:
matlab
创建列向量有一下几种办法:已知数据的条件下:假设数据为
1
2
3
4 5。1.1 使用‘号转置:1.2 使用;号分割:仅创建,不在意数据的具体值 2.1 使用
ones()
函数 2.2 使用zeros()函数 拓展:一般创建列向量,就是对行向量进行转置即可,列向量在许多matlab操作中是必要的形式,如神经...
本人
初学MATLAB,想
请教一个问题。for i
=1:6
b
=1;
c
=2;
d=4;我想要得到的...
答:
A=
zeros(6
,3);
for i
=1:6
A(i
,1)=1;A(
i
,2
)=
2;A(
i,3)=4;end A 其实有更简单的写法,你
初学的
话,这样写应该更容易理解吧。
matlab中
这个f
(:) =
x(indf(
:,ones(1,
len
))
+inds(ones(nf
,1
...
答:
>> a(
ones(2,1
)
,:)
ans = 2 3 4 5 6 7 7 2 3 4 5 6 7 7 >>
a=
a'
a =
2 3 4 5 6 7 7 >>
a(:,
ones(
1,3)
)ans = 2 2 2 3 3 3 4 4 4 5 5 5 6 6 6 7 7 7 7 7 7 ...
matlab中
怎样把两个2维数组合并在一起
答:
在
MATLAB中,
将两个二维数组合并成一个操作相对直接,主要通过简单的数组操作实现。假设我们有两个二维数组a和b,例如a包含[
1,2,3
],而b包含[7,8,9,4,5,6,10,11,12],合并它们的步骤如下:首先,确保你的工作空间已经清空(clearall)并清除变量(clc)。然后,定义这两个数组
:matlab
a=
[...
大家正在搜
matlab怎么输出图片
怎么用matlab打开图片
matlab如何把多个图和为一个
matlab读取图片imread
matlab初学者教程
初学matlab用哪一版
初学matlab比较好的书
学matlab需要什么基础
怎么用matlab处理图像
相关问题
matlab中 a=[1,2,3;4,5,6;7,8,9] ...
matlab 中y=x(:,ones(1,3))是什么意思?
matlab中ones(size(x,1),1)是什么意思?
看到matlab 中一段程序,a = [x' ones(le...
MATLAB a=ones(2); b=diag([3,4]...
matlab中e=ones(8,1)是什么意思啊?
matlab中这两句是什么意思?t=0:0.01:3;b=t...
matlab 写出指令运行结果 1。 A=zeros(2,4...